1

EE {embed} タグを使用してテンプレートを取り込み、ドキュメントで説明されているように、テンプレートで使用するタグに変数を設定しています。

これはすべて、私が埋め込んでいる最初のテンプレートでは正常に機能していますが、次の {embed} タグは変数を設定できないようで、テンプレート内のすべての変数はプレーン テキストとして出力されますか?

コード:

//main-template.html

{embed="includes/header" body_class="home" title="What Is"}
{embed="page/sub-nav" nav_title="what-is"}
{embed="includes/footer" }

ヘッダー ファイルの {title} は「What Is」として出力され、サブナビ ファイルの {nav_title} は「{nav_title}」として出力されます。

4

1 に答える 1

1

「embed」キーワードを変数に入れるのを忘れていました。したがって、{nav_title} は {embed:nav_title} である必要があります

于 2012-12-05T13:28:52.243 に答える